Jaipur:

Six Congress MLAs, who were suspended from the remaining period of the budget session of Rajasthan Legislative Assembly on Friday, spent the night in the well of the house.

Govind Singh Dotasara, who was joined by Rajasthan Congress President, Deputy Leader of Opposition, Ramkesh Meena, Amin Kagji, Zakir Hussain Gesawat, Hakim Ali Khan and Sanjay Kumar Jatav, by his party colleagues.

He first staged a sit-in protest against his suspension in the House and then was seen sleeping in bed.

The Rajasthan Legislative Assembly on Friday saw an anarchy on a comment by a minister, responding to a question about hostels for working women, due to which three adjournment of the House and suspension of six Congress MLAs.

During the hour of question, Social Justice and Strong Minister Avinash Gehlot pointed to the opposition and said, “Even in the budget of 2023-24, as always, you have planned after your ‘grandmother’ (grandmother) (working women’s hostels On)

Opposition leader Tika Ram Julie strongly objected to the minister’s comments and demanded that the “unfair word” be removed from the record. Many Congress MLAs then started shouting slogans and moved towards the well.

Parliamentary Affairs Minister Jogaram Patel, however, said that there was nothing unique about the word ‘Grandma’.

Uproar in Rajasthan Legislative Assembly

The house was initially postponed for half an hour, then till 2 pm and then till 4 pm. When the proceedings resumed at 4 pm, the government chief whip Jogeshwar Garg said that the opposition has crossed the border.

“The speed and intentions with which they moved towards the chair and the incident of approaching the speaker is certainly condemnable and not a forgiveness. Therefore, I request that the opposition members resulted in as a result of the indecent and condemnable conduct of the opposition members, I request that the house, the following members should be suspended for the remaining period of the current budget session … Govind Singh Dotasara, Ramkesh Meena, Amin Kagji, Zakir Hussain, Hakim Ali and Sanjay Kumar, “they were called by news agency PTI.

Mr. Julie later said that the minister had made “indecent” remarks and the BJP’s attitude was one of suppressing the voice of the opposition.

“Minister Shri Avinash Gehlot made indecent remarks about the respected leader Indira Gandhi, who sacrificed his life for the country, but our MLAs were suspended. This shows that the BJP works with only a dictatorial attitude Want to give his speech to the Leader of the Opposition and now the BJP’s thinking The result of the opposition is, “He wrote on X in Hindi.
Senior party leader and former Chief Minister Ashok Gehlot said that the BJP government led by Chief Minister Bhajan Lal Sharma was trying to hide its failures.

“First, a minister of the BJP government made a vulgar remarks on former Prime Minister Indira Gandhi and then suspended Congress MLAs from the House who protested against not apologizing for this. It was also adopted in Rajasthan Legislative Assembly. .

“The government had no work to show in the last one year, so the Leader of the Opposition was not allowed to give speeches highlighting his failures during the address. Now our state president and Dalit, backward, tribal and minority communities He has been suspended from the budget session.

The Congress on Saturday announced a statewide protest against the remarks.
